We must first find the coordinates of C(x,y) which divides AB in the ration m:n=3:2.
We use the formula
[tex]x=\frac{mx_2+nx_1}{m+n}[/tex]
and
[tex]y=\frac{my_2+ny_1}{m+n}[/tex]
We plug in the coordinates of A(-5,9) and B(7,-7) and m=3, n=2 to get:
[tex]x=\frac{3*7+2*-5}{3+2}[/tex]
[tex]x=\frac{21-10}{5}[/tex]
[tex]x=\frac{11}{5}[/tex]
and
[tex]y=\frac{3*-7+2*9}{3+2}[/tex]
[tex]y=\frac{-21+18}{5}[/tex]
[tex]y=-\frac{3}{5}[/tex]
C has coordinates [tex](\frac{11}{5},-\frac{3}{5})[/tex]
